How do I create a sequence in SQL Developer?

Publish date: 2022-11-18
8 Answers
  • Right click on the table and select "Edit".
  • In "Edit" Table window, select "columns", and then select your PK column.
  • Go to ID Column tab and select Column Sequence as Type. This will create a trigger and a sequence, and associate the sequence to primary key.

  • Consequently, how do I create a sequence number in SQL?

    The syntax to create a sequence in SQL Server (Transact-SQL) is: CREATE SEQUENCE [schema.] sequence_name [ AS datatype ] [ START WITH value ] [ INCREMENT BY value ] [ MINVALUE value | NO MINVALUE ] [ MAXVALUE value | NO MAXVALUE ] [ CYCLE | NO CYCLE ] [ CACHE value | NO CACHE ]; AS datatype.

    Additionally, what is a sequence in database? A sequence is a set of integers 1, 2, 3, that are generated in order on demand. Sequences are frequently used in databases because many applications require each row in a table to contain a unique value and sequences provide an easy way to generate them.

    Beside this, how do I find sequences in SQL Developer?

    3 Answers. Below query can be triggered in Oracle Developer to check whether sequence present in DB or not : SELECT count(*) count FROM user_sequences WHERE sequence_name = 'SEQ_NAME'; If ' SEQ_NAME ' present in your DB then count will return 1 else 0 .

    How do you increment in SQL?

    The MS SQL Server uses the IDENTITY keyword to perform an auto-increment feature. In the example above, the starting value for IDENTITY is 1, and it will increment by 1 for each new record. Tip: To specify that the "Personid" column should start at value 10 and increment by 5, change it to IDENTITY(10,5).

    What is sequence in SQL?

    SQL | SEQUENCES. A sequence is a user defined schema bound object that generates a sequence of numeric values. Sequences are frequently used in many databases because many applications require each row in a table to contain a unique value and sequences provides an easy way to generate them.

    How do I reset a sequence?

    There is another way to reset a sequence in Oracle: set the maxvalue and cycle properties. When the nextval of the sequence hits the maxvalue , if the cycle property is set then it will begin again from the minvalue of the sequence.

    What is trigger in SQL?

    In a DBMS, a trigger is a SQL procedure that initiates an action (i.e., fires an action) when an event (INSERT, DELETE or UPDATE) occurs. A trigger cannot be called or executed; the DBMS automatically fires the trigger as a result of a data modification to the associated table.

    What is a sequence in Oracle?

    A sequence is an object in Oracle that is used to generate a number sequence. This can be useful when you need to create a unique number to act as a primary key.

    What is SQL Nextval?

    The Oracle NEXTVAL function is used to retrieve the next value in a sequence. The Oracle NEXTVAL function must be called before calling the CURRVAL function, or an error will be thrown. SQL> create sequence pubs1; Sequence created.

    What is a synonym in Oracle?

    Description. A synonym is an alternative name for objects such as tables, views, sequences, stored procedures, and other database objects. You generally use synonyms when you are granting access to an object from another schema and you don't want the users to have to worry about knowing which schema owns the object.

    What is SQL Indexing?

    An index is an on-disk structure associated with a table or view that speeds retrieval of rows from the table or view. These keys are stored in a structure (B-tree) that enables SQL Server to find the row or rows associated with the key values quickly and efficiently.

    What is cache in sequence in Oracle?

    An Oracle sequence is a database object that provides unique integer values. The sequence cache size determines how many values Oracle preallocates in memory, in the Shared Pool. By preallocating values, Oracle returns the next unique value from memory providing faster access to the information.

    What is last number in Oracle sequence?

    From the documentation for the all_sequences data dictionary view, last_number is: Last sequence number written to disk. If a sequence uses caching, the number written to disk is the last number placed in the sequence cache. This number is likely to be greater than the last sequence number that was used.

    What is the use of sequence in SQL?

    The sequence in SQL is a set of integers that are supported and generated by database systems to produce on demand unique values. It is a user-defined scheme in SQL which is bound to an object which is used to generate a sequence of numeric values.

    How do I create a synonym in SQL?

    To Create a Synonym
  • Synonym name. Type the new name you will use for this object.
  • Synonym schema. Type the schema of the new name you will use for this object.
  • Server name. Type the server instance to connect to.
  • Database name. Type or select the database containing the object.
  • Schema.
  • Object type.
  • Object name.
  • How do you get DDL of a sequence in Oracle?

    Sequences are not dependent on tables, therefore you need to use select dbms_metadata. get_ddl('SEQUENCE', 'SEQ_NAME') from dual; to retrieve its ddl.

    What happens when sequence reaches max value?

    After an ascending sequence reaches its maximum value, it generates its minimum value. After a descending sequence reaches its minimum, it generates its maximum value. If a system failure occurs, all cached sequence values that have not been used in committed DML statements are lost.

    Can we alter sequence in Oracle?

    In Oracle it is possible to alter an existing Oracle sequence. To accomplish this you can use the Oracle ALTER SEQUENCE command. I recommend that before executing the Oracle ALTER SEQUENCE command, sequence caching should be turned off to avoid problems: ALTER SEQUENCE seq_cache NOCACHE;.

    What is a view in Oracle?

    A view is a virtual table because you can use it like a table in your SQL queries. And it is just a named query stored in the database. When you query data from a view, Oracle uses this stored query to retrieve the data from the underlying tables.

    What is Nocycle sequence?

    NOCYCLE. Specify NOCYCLE to indicate that the sequence cannot generate more values after reaching its maximum or minimum value. This is the default.

    What is a sequence Premiere Pro?

    A sequence is the project within your Adobe Premiere CC Pro project that will appear in the Timeline Panel with the media composed and edited together. You can work on several sequences within a Premiere project, and when you export, each sequence will be exported as a video of its own.

    ncG1vNJzZmiemaOxorrYmqWsr5Wne6S7zGifqK9dmbxutYycqZ6ZpJp6onnSnqiunZ6Ysm61zWaqqqRdmbK3scuop56q